How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Edgeworth?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Edgeworth Studio Apartments | $2,359 | $1,700 | $4,100 |
| Edgeworth 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,800 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|
| Edgeworth 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,470 | $1,225 | $10,000+ |
| Edgeworth 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,949 | $1,000 | $9,930 |
| Edgeworth 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,769 | $1,050 | $10,000+ |
| Edgeworth 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,952 | $3,500 | $7,995 |
| Edgeworth 6 Bedroom Apartments | $7,369 | $5,500 | $10,000+ |
